PUMPKIN SPICE SOFT SUGAR COOKIES



Pumpkin Spice Soft Sugar Cookies image

If a homemade pumpkin pie and a soft sugar cookie had little cookies of their own, well, let these speak for themselves. Add your favorite seasoned nuts if you wish. I happened to have had some caramelized sugar I had previously made and I crushed this up and added to the top of some of the cookies just before baking.

Provided by Big C

Categories     Desserts     Cookies     Sugar Cookies

Time 20m

Yield 48

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 ½ cups butter, softened
2 cups white sugar
2 eggs
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
3 ½ cups all-purpose flour
1 tablespoon pumpkin pie spice
1 teaspoon baking powder
1 teaspoon salt
cooking spray
¼ cup white sugar, or as needed

Steps:

  • Beat butter and 2 cups sugar with an electric mixer in a large bowl until creamy. Add eggs and vanilla; beat until smooth.
  • Sift flour, pumpkin pie spice, baking powder, and salt together in a bowl. Add flour mixture to butter mixture and beat until flour is completely incorporated. Cover dough with plastic wrap and refrigerate until chilled, at least 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Spray baking sheets with cooking spray.
  • Pour 1/4 cup sugar into a shallow bowl.
  • Drop spoonfuls of dough 2 inches apart onto prepared baking sheets. Moisten the bottom of a glass with water and dip the glass in sugar. Gently flatten each drop of cookie dough with the bottom of the sugared glass.
  • Bake cookies in the preheated oven until set, 5 to 7 minutes.

PUMPKIN SPICE SUGAR COOKIES



Pumpkin Spice Sugar Cookies image

Provided by Wanna Make This?

Categories     dessert

Time 2h

Yield 2 dozen

Number Of Ingredients 9

1 stick (8 tablespoons) unsalted butter, at room temperature
1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
1 large egg, at room temperature
1/2 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our (see Cook's Note)
1 tablespoon plus 1 teaspoon pumpkin spice mix
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
1 cup granulated sugar

Steps:

  • Place the butter and brown sugar in a stand mixer fitted with a paddle attachment. Beat until fluffy, about 2 minutes. Add in the egg and vanilla. Beat until just combined.
  • Whisk together the flour, 1 tablespoon of the pumpkin spice mix, the baking powder and salt in a large bowl. Pour half of the dry ingredients into the butter mixture and beat on low speed until combined. Repeat with the remaining half of the dry ingredients until a thick dough comes together. Chill for at least 1 hour or overnight.
  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Line 2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• Combine the granulated sugar with the remaining 1 teaspoon pumpkin spice mix in a small bowl.
  • Shape the cookie dough using a heaping tablespoon and roll between your palms to form a round ball. Repeat until all the dough is rolled into balls. Place the balls into the spiced sugar and toss until completely coated. Place onto the prepared baking sheets, leaving about 2 inches of space between each cookie. Use your palms or the tines of a fork to press the cookies into thick disks.
  • Bake until golden brown, 10 to 12 minutes.

PUMPKIN-SPICE SUGAR COOKIES



Pumpkin-Spice Sugar Cookies image

I've been making these quick and easy cookies for over 20 years. They're the first to go at our annual church bake sale.-Paula Marchesi, Lenhartsville, Pennsylvania

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ield 4 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 cup butter, softened
2 cups sugar
2 large eggs, room temperature
2-3/4 cups all-purpose flour
2 tablespoons pumpkin pie spice
Cinnamon sugar, optional

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y, 5-7 minutes. Beat in eggs. In another bowl, whisk flour and pie spice; gradually beat into creamed mixture. Divide dough in half. Shape each into a disk. Cover and refrigerate 1 hour or until firm enough to roll., Preheat oven to 350°. On a lightly floured surface, roll each portion of dough to 1/4-in. thickness. Cut with a floured 2-1/2-in. round cookie cutter. Place 1 in. apart on ungreased baking sheets. If desired, sprinkle with cinnamon sugar., Bake until edges are light brown, 12-14 minutes. Cool on pans 1 minute. Remove to wire racks to cool. Freeze option: Transfer wrapped disks to an airtight container; freeze. To use, thaw dough in refrigerator overnight or until soft enough to roll. Prepare and bake cookies as directed.

PUMPKIN SPICE COOKIES



Pumpkin Spice Cookies image

These big, soft spice cookies created by our staff have a sweet frosting that makes them an extra-special treat. Enjoy! -Taste of Home Test Kitchen

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Desserts

Time 35m

Yield about 2-1/2 dozen.

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 package yellow cake mix (regular size)
1/2 cup quick-cooking oats
2 to 2-1/2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
1 can (15 ounces) solid-pack pumpkin
1 large egg, room temperature
2 tablespoons canola oil
FROSTING:
3 cups confectioners' sugar
1 teaspoon grated orange zest
3 to 4 tablespoons orange juice

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Combine cake mix, oats and pie spice. In another bowl, beat pumpkin, egg and oil; stir into dry ingredients just until moistened., Drop by 2 tablespoonfuls onto baking sheets coated with cooking spray; flatten with the back of a spoon. Bake until edges are golden brown, 18-20 minutes. Remove to wire racks to cool. , For frosting, combine confectioners' sugar, orange zest and enough orange juice to achieve desired consistency. , Spread over cooled cookies.

PUMPKIN SPICE SANDWICH COOKIES RECIPE BY TASTY



Pumpkin Spice Sandwich Cookies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: ground cinnamon, ground ginger, ground cloves, pumpkin spice mix, butter, pumpkin puree, granulated sugar, molasses, egg, milk, all purpose flour, kosher salt, brown sugar, baking soda, cream cheese, vanilla extract, butter, powdered sugar

Provided by Tasty

Categories     Desserts

Yield 16 servings

Number Of Ingredients 18

1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1 teaspoon ground ginger
¼ teaspoon ground cloves
2 teaspoons pumpkin spice mix, or use pumpkin spice mix instead
12 tablespoons butter, melted
½ cup pumpkin puree
¾ cup granulated sugar
3 tablespoons molasses
1 egg
2 tablespoons milk
2 ¼ cups all purpose flour
½ teaspoon kosher salt
½ cup brown sugar
1 teaspoon baking soda
8 oz cream cheese, softened
½ teaspoon vanilla extract
4 tablespoons butter
3 cups powdered sugar, sifted

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  • Pumpkin spice: Whisk together spices OR use premade spice mix.
  • Cookies: In a large bowl, combine melted butter, pumpkin purée, granulated sugar, brown sugar, molasses, and salt. Whisk together.
  • Add egg and milk and whisk to incorporate.
  • Add the flour, baking soda, and pumpkin spice to the bowl. Fold together with a spatula just until combined.
  • Line a baking sheet with parchment. Scoop 21⁄2 tablespoon portions and place the cookies at least 2 inches (5 cm) apart. Press down on each scoop to lightly flatten.
  • Bake for 8-10 minutes, rotating halfway through the baking time. Remove from the tray and cool completely.
  • Filling: Add the cream cheese, butter, and vanilla to a large bowl and beat together with a hand mixer. Add the powdered sugar in two additions, and beat for another minute until fluffy and smooth.
  • To make the cookie sandwiches, match the cookies together and line them up. Pipe frosting on the bottom of a cookie, then top with another. Refrigerate for 30 minutes before serving.

PUMPKIN SPICE COOKIES WITH A VANILLA GLAZE



Pumpkin Spice Cookies With a Vanilla Glaze image

I found this recipe online a couple of years ago and loved it. These cookies are very moist and delicious. They aren't at all "pumpkiny" and not too sweet.

Provided by Lici7506

Categories     Dessert

Time 30m

Yield 5 dozen

Number Of Ingredients 15

2 1/4 cups flour
1 1/2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/2 teaspoon baking soda
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 cup butter, softened
1 cup sugar
1 3/4 cups canned pumpkin (not pumpkin pie mix)
2 eggs
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
2 cups semi-sweet chocolate chips
1 cup chopped walnuts (optional)
1 cup powdered sugar
1 -1 1/2 tablespoon milk
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F.
  • Combine flour, pumpkin pie spice, baking powder, baking soda and salt in a medium sized bowl.
  • Beat butter and sugar until creamy. Beat in canned pumpkin, eggs and vanilla.
  • Gradually beat in flour mixture.
  • Stir in chocolate chips and nuts.
  • Drop rounded tablespoons onto greased cookie sheets.
  • Bake for 15-20 minutes or until lightly browned on edges.
  • Let sit for a few minutes then cool on a wire rack.
  • Drizzle with Vanilla Glaze when cookies are completely cooled.
  • Vanilla Glaze: Combine all ingredients in a small bowl. Add less or more milk depending on the consistency you want.
